Transaction 761a3c4eca04826c697c6850d8a105d470209a178664697168294b9488748f48
1 Input
2 Outputs
- 761a3c4eca04826c697c6850d8a105d470209a178664697168294b9488748f48:0
- 761a3c4eca04826c697c6850d8a105d470209a178664697168294b9488748f48:1
value 8161000
address 18JeeNfZ8Z8cEjfVEiYj2LHYp5PhM8fDxx
value 1456787700
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i